Tinubu Appoints Prince Ade-John as Transport Advisor

President Bola Ahmed Tinubu has appointed Prince Adetokunbo Ademola Ade-John as Senior Special Assistant on Transportation and Mobility, effective August 27, 2026. This appointment aims to improve coordination and drive policy implementation across major transportation institutions in Nigeria.

Ademola Ade-John brings political and administrative experience, having previously served as Special Assistant to the Minister of Tourism. His background is expected to aid in advancing the administration's transportation and mobility agenda.

The Senior Special Assistant will act as a liaison between the executive office and key transport agencies, including the Ministries of Transport, Railway Corporations, and Road Traffic Management agencies, to align their operational targets. The announcement has sparked discussions on social media, with some Nigerians questioning the rationale behind the new role.

This appointment is part of a broader strategy by President Tinubu, who has made several appointments across federal agencies and commissions.
